Search jobs > Redmond, WA > Engineering manager

Group Engineering Manager - Microsoft Weather

Microsoft
Redmond, Washington, US
$158.5K-$276.6K a year
Full-time

We are looking for a highly skilled Group Engineering Manager with a background in Machine Learning and Product Development to lead the Microsoft Weather AI product, rated the #1 weather product in the world with a reach of 1B+ users.

Candidates should be passionate about artificial intelligence and product development at web scale. They will be responsible for the entire engineering organization, including product development (web development, mobile app, DAU, revenue), science (weather forecast models, deep learning, transformers, GANs, diffusion, CNNs, RNNs) and platform (real-time data processing, internet-scale serving).

We are looking for an experienced leader who can drive an exceptional vision, strategy and results across multiple teams to make direct impact to 1B+ users globally, algorithmic improvements to online and offline systems, develop and deliver robust and scalable solutions, and continually improve our KPIs.

A variety of soft skills and experience may be required for the following role Please ensure you check the overview below carefully.

The Commerce, Feeds and Verticals organization specializes in building personalized and engaging products around news, shopping, weather, sports, finance, and gaming that can scale to 1B+ Microsoft users on desktop and mobile.

Our Culture : Microsoft Culture

Microsoft Culture

Responsibilities

  • Responsible for core business metrics of DAU, forecast quality and revenue for the weather product globally.
  • Building and delivering technical vision, strategy, and roadmap to be the #1 weather product in the world.
  • Leading and managing a science R&D organization to deliver world-class weather forecasts and industry presence as a world-class leader in technical acumen.
  • Leading global product engineering teams to build high quality product experiences and robust and scalable platform solutions.

QualificationsRequired / Minimum Qualifications

  • Bachelor's Degree in Computer Science, or related technical discipline AND 8+ years delivering, scaling, and owning highly successful and innovative machine learning products using state-of-the-art machine learning and deep learning technologies in particular, hands-on experiences with deep learning models such as Diffusion Neural Networks (DNN), Attention, Convolution Neural Networks (CNN), Recursive Neural Networks (RNN) and frameworks (PyTorch, TensorFlow, Keras, etc.)
  • OR equivalent experience.
  • 3+ years managing teams and building highly effective organizations.

Additional Or Preferred Qualifications

  • Bachelor's Degree in Computer Science or related technical field AND 12+ years delivering, scaling, and owning highly successful and innovative machine learning products using state-of-the-art machine learning and deep learning technologies in particular, hands-on experiences with deep learning models such as Diffusion Neural Networks (DNN), Attention, Convolution Neural Networks (CNN), Recursive Neural Networks (RNN) and frameworks (PyTorch, TensorFlow, Keras, etc.)
  • OR Master's Degree in Computer Science or related technical field AND 10+ years delivering, scaling, and owning highly successful and innovative machine learning products using state-of-the-art machine learning and deep learning technologies in particular, hands-on experiences with deep learning models such as Diffusion Neural Networks (DNN), Attention, Convolution Neural Networks (CNN), Recursive Neural Networks (RNN) and frameworks (PyTorch, TensorFlow, Keras, etc.)
  • OR equivalent experience.
  • 6+ years people management experience.
  • 5+ years experience in large scale computer vision, speech recognition, natural language processing, or weather prediction.
  • 1+ years experience developing and designing multi-tiered distributed services.

Software Engineering M6 - The typical base pay range for this role across the U.S. is USD $158,500 - $276,600 per year. There is a different range applicable to specific work locations, within the San Francisco Bay area and New York City metropolitan area, and the base pay range for this role in those locations is USD $202,800 - $304,200 per year.

Microsoft is an equal opportunity employer. Consistent with applicable law, all qualified applicants will receive consideration for employment without regard to age, ancestry, citizenship, color, family or medical care leave, gender identity or expression, genetic information, immigration status, marital status, medical condition, national origin, physical or mental disability, political affiliation, protected veteran or military status, race, ethnicity, religion, sex (including pregnancy), sexual orientation, or any other characteristic protected by applicable local laws, regulations and ordinances.

If you need assistance and / or a reasonable accommodation due to a disability during the application process, read more about requesting accommodations.

J-18808-Ljbffr

10 days ago
Related jobs
Microsoft
Redmond, Washington

We are looking to hire a Group Engineering Manager role to oversee software engineering development for corporate identity systems within the Microsoft Digital Security & Resilience (DSR) team. As part of the Microsoft Security organization, and a steward of Microsoft and our customer's data, a core...

Microsoft
Redmond, Washington

Microsoft’s Azure Data engineering team is leading the transformation of analytics in the world of data with products like databases, data integration, big data analytics, messaging & real-time analytics, and business intelligence. We are looking for a Principal Group Product Manager to join our...

Microsoft
Redmond, Washington

Within CO&I, the Datacenter Engineering (DCE) team is responsible for delivering core datacenter infrastructure for Microsoft’s cloud business. We are looking for a Datacenter Engineering Civil, Structural, and Architectural Manager to help build the cloud datacenters that power the world’s largest ...

Microsoft
Redmond, Washington

As a Principal Group Product Manager in this role, you will help define the strategy for Microsoft Teams' analytics ecosystem and growth platforms, creating mechanisms for every engineer, data scientist, designer, and product manager to deeply understand their user and the resulting impact to build ...

Microsoft
Redmond, Washington

Microsoft Silicon, Cloud Hardware, and Infrastructure Engineering (SCHIE) is the team behind Microsoft’s expanding Cloud Infrastructure and responsible for powering Microsoft’s “Intelligent Cloud” mission. SCHIE delivers the core infrastructure and foundational technologies for Microsoft's over 200 ...

Trilon Group
Seattle, Washington

Alternative Delivery Design Project Manager. You will have the opportunity to leverage more than 4,000 staff in these firms to deliver any type and facet of Alternative Delivery projects (including traditional DB, progressive DB, GEC, Program Manager, etc. Works with other managers, project engineer...

Microsoft
Redmond, Washington

Microsoft’s Azure Data engineering team is leading the transformation of analytics in the world of data with products like databases, data integration, big data analytics, messaging & real-time analytics, and business intelligence. The Azure Databases Service Security team is hiring a Principal Engi...

Microsoft
Redmond, Washington

Looking to be a key part of one of Microsoft's fastest-growing businesses? We have a great position for you, Hardware Engineering Program Manager. As a critical part of the PDM Engineering team within Microsoft's CSCP Organization, this role will work with internal stakeholders to create building bl...

Microsoft
Redmond, Washington

Do you have a passion for high scale services and working with some of Microsoft’s most critical customers? We’re looking for a Senior Site Reliability Engineering Manager with the right mix of software development, on-line services experience and passion for quality to envision, design, and deliver...

Accretive Technology Group
Seattle, Washington
Remote

Extensive track record as a software engineering manager. We are looking for experienced full-stack technical leaders to mentor, coach, and develop Software Engineers and inform our engineering philosophy, standards, and strategy. Experience leading software engineering projects for a wide range of ...